Customizing the Banner

Modify the banner color, border, text, and linking, and also brand the banner by uploading an image.

  1. Customize branding by modifying the following options:
    1. To change the title of the site, enter a title for the site in the Site title field. If this field is left blank, the default text that is coded into the theme will be used. For themes shipped with IBM products, this text will be the product name.
    2. To remove the title from the banner clear Display site title in banner.
    3. From the Text font menu, select the font that you would like to use. If you know the name of the font you would like to use, you can enter it instead of selecting a font from the menu.
    4. From the Font size menu, select the size of the font. If you know the size of the font you would like to use, you can enter it instead of selecting a font size from the menu.
    5. Click the Text color field, then select the color that you would like to use for your text. If you know the six-digit hexadecimal code for the color you would like to use, you can enter it instead of selecting a color from the picker window.
    6. To display a logo in the banner, select Browse for image.
    7. To remove a logo in the banner, clear Display logo in banner.
  2. Customize the banner settings by modifying the following options:
    1. Select the image you would like to use for your background.
    2. From the Background repeat menu, select how you would like the background image to repeat.
      None
      This option places the image only in the location that you specify under Position.
      Horizontally
      This option repeats the image horizontally across either the top, middle, or bottom of the page, depending on the location that you specify under Background position.
      Vertically
      This option repeats the image vertically across either the left, center, or right of the page, depending on the location that you specify under Background position.
      Tile
      This option repeats the image over the entire background of the page.
      Theme default
      This option repeats the image as specified by the theme in use on the page where the style is applied.
    3. From the Background position menu, select where you would like to place the first instance of the background image. The position selected determines how the image is repeated.
      Top Left
      This places the first occurrence of the image in the top left corner of the page.
      Top Center
      This places the first occurrence of the image in the top center of the page.
      Top Right
      This places the first occurrence of the image in the top right corner of the page.
      Middle Left
      This places the first occurrence of the image in the middle left corner of the page.
      Middle Center
      This places the first occurrence of the image in the middle center of the page.
      Middle Right
      This places the first occurrence of the image in the middle right corner of the page.
      Bottom Left
      This places the first occurrence of the image in the bottom left corner of the page.
      Bottom Center
      This places the first occurrence of the image in the bottom center of the page.
      Bottom Right
      This places the first occurrence of the image in the bottom right corner of the page.
      Theme default
      This option positions the image as specified by the theme in use on the page where the style is applied.
    4. Click the Background color field, then select the color that you would like to use for your background. This color will appear anywhere that the background image is not displayed. If you know the six-digit hexadecimal code for the color you would like to use, you can enter it instead of selecting a color from the picker window.
    5. Click the Text color field, then select the color that you would like to use for your text. If you know the six-digit hexadecimal code for the color you would like to use, you can enter it instead of selecting a color from the picker window.
    6. 6. Click the Link color field, then select the color that you would like to use for your links. If you know the six-digit hexadecimal code for the color you would like to use, you can enter it instead of selecting a color from the picker window.
    7. From the Border size menu, select the size of the border.
    8. Click the Border color field, then select the color that you would like to use for the border. If you know the six-digit hexadecimal code for the color you would like to use, you can enter it instead of selecting a color from the picker window.
  3. Customize banner links by modifying the following options.
    1. Clear Display quick links in banner to remove the links. To create these links:
      1. Click More Actions in the portlet header.
      2. Click Edit Quick Links.
      3. In the Manage Pages portlet, select Content Root > Theme Links.
      4. Select a node to add Quick Links, for example, Banner Links.
      5. Select New URL, enter the required information and click OK
      The link will now appear in the Quick Links in the banner.

The following tasks can be accessed by clicking More Actions when you have not accessed the Theme Customizer using the Customize Theme icon:
Create new style...
Enter a name to create a new style. Select the style with the settings that you want copied into the new style. If you are currently editing a style, any unsaved changes will be discarded. After the new style is created, it is saved and then opens for editing.
Save this style as...
Enter a name to create a new style. Any unsaved changes in the current style will only be saved in the new style. After the new style is created, it is saved and then opens for editing.
Revert to last save
Discard all changes made since the last save.
Delete this style
Delete the current style. This will take you back to the Theme Customizer Welcome page.
Show style details
See a list of attributes, properties, and graphics that have been set for the current style.
Apply styles to pages...
Takes you to the Manage Pages portlet where you can apply the style to your pages.
Edit Quick Links...
Takes you to the Manage Pages portlet where you can edit links.
Reset to Welcome
Discard any unsaved changes in the current style and return to the Theme Customizer Welcome page.
